Polling for the second and final phase of the Gujarat Assembly Elections for 93 Assembly constituencies across 14 districts of north and central Gujarat was held amid tight security arrangements on Monday.
Gandhinagar witnessed a 59.14 per cent voter turnout, Anand recorded a voter turnout of 59.04 per cent, Arvalli 60.18 per cent, Banaskantha 65.65 per cent, Chhotaudepur 62.04 per cent, Dahod 55.80 per cent and Kheda 62.65 per cent.
